The story of Q Pootle 5, about a friendly space traveller, is written and illustrated by the popular children's author Nick Butterworth. In the story, Q Pootle 5 lands on earth on his way to a moon party. 'Earthling'

creatures help him to repair his broken spaceship so that he can continue his journey, and a fold-out poster at the back of the book shows him enjoying the festivities on the moon.

This project, based on the story, offers an exciting stimulus and opportunities for children to make links across provision and connections in all areas of learning.
